Garden of the Nine Damsels – Vaison-la-Romaine loop from Jonquières

03:34

58.3km

390m

Cycling

Moderate bike ride. Good fitness required. Mostly paved surfaces. Suitable for all skill levels. The starting point of the route is accessible with public transport.
